Android 12 异声配置说明
时间: 2023-11-03 10:57:44 浏览: 68
Android 12 中的异声配置是指应用程序可以使用系统 API 为不同的音频流类型(例如通话、音乐、视频等)分配独立的音频设备。这使得应用程序可以更好地控制音频流,以提供更好的用户体验。
具体来说,异声配置允许应用程序将不同的音频流路由到不同的音频设备上,例如将通话音频路由到耳机上,将音乐音频路由到扬声器上。此外,异声配置还支持音频设备切换,如从一个设备无缝地切换到另一个设备,以提供更流畅的音频体验。
在 Android 12 中,异声配置通过新的 AudioManager.setPreferredDeviceAsync() API 实现。此 API 允许应用程序请求将指定音频流类型路由到指定的音频设备上,或请求将指定音频流类型的路由切换到另一个音频设备。异步 API 能够更好地适应设备的变化,如插拔耳机或蓝牙设备。
总之,Android 12 中的异声配置提供了更灵活和可控的音频流路由和设备切换功能,有助于提高应用程序的音频体验。
相关问题
rk3288、rk3188在android平台双屏异显异触开发说明
RK3288和RK3188是Rockchip公司生产的两款处理器芯片,都可以在Android平台上实现双屏异显异触显示。双屏异显是指同时支持两个不同的显示设备,异触是指两个触控屏幕可以实现不同的触控操作。
在开发双屏异显异触模式时,需要同时设置两个不同的显示设备,并且让它们可以同时工作。这可以通过在Android系统中设置显示输出参数来完成。具体来说,在系统配置中需要增加一个双显示配置文件,并且在系统启动时将它们同时启动。另外,需要开发一个中间层应用程序用于管理两个不同的触控屏幕,以确保每个触控设备都能够正确地识别触控信号。
需要注意的是,不同的硬件设备在支持双屏异显异触时有不同的限制。例如,RK3288芯片可以同时支持双屏异显异触,但是RK3188则不能。因此在开发过程中需要根据具体的硬件设备进行调整。
总之,RK3288和RK3188在Android平台上都可以实现双屏异显异触开发,但是需要根据具体的硬件设备进行调整。在进行开发时需要注意设备兼容性问题,同时设计一个中间层应用程序来管理两个不同的触控屏幕。
android双屏异显
### 回答1:
Android双屏异显是指在使用Android系统的设备上,将屏幕内容同时显示在两个不同的显示屏上。
Android双屏异显提供了更多的屏幕空间,可以同时显示更多的内容。在处理多任务的情况下,用户可以在一个屏幕上工作,另一个屏幕上显示其他相关信息。例如,在编辑文档时,可以将工具栏和菜单显示在一个屏幕上,同时在另一个屏幕上显示实时预览。
实现Android双屏异显的方法有多种。最常见的方法是使用HDMI或其他类型的视频输出接口连接外部显示设备,如电视或投影仪。通过将设备与外部显示设备连接,用户可以将内容镜像或扩展到外部屏幕上。
另一种方法是使用Android设备自带的无线投屏功能,如Miracast或Chromecast。用户可以将内容通过无线连接投射到另一个屏幕上。这种方法可以提供更大的灵活性和便利性,因为不需要使用任何物理连接线。
尽管Android双屏异显提供了更多的功能和便利性,但也有一些限制和挑战。首先,设备本身的处理能力和内存大小可能会对双屏显示的性能产生一定的影响。此外,应用程序的适配问题也是一个挑战。并非所有的应用程序都能适应双屏异显,并且在两个屏幕上显示内容可能会带来用户界面和交互设计上的问题。
总的来说,Android双屏异显为用户提供了更大的屏幕空间和更多的显示选项,提升了多任务处理的效率和便利性。随着技术的不断发展,我们相信Android双屏异显在未来还会有更多的创新和改进。
### 回答2:
Android双屏异显指的是在Android设备上同时使用两个屏幕进行不同的显示操作。这种功能可以通过一些特定的设备或者应用程序来实现。
在一些特定的Android设备上,如折叠式手机或者可插拔模块化手机,可以使用双屏异显功能。用户可以将设备的屏幕折叠或连接到外部显示器,然后在两个屏幕上同时显示不同的内容。这为用户提供了更大的显示区域,使得多任务处理更加方便。例如,在一边浏览网页或观看视频,同时在另一屏幕上进行聊天或写作业。
此外,也有一些应用程序可以在普通的Android设备上实现双屏异显的功能。例如,一些视频播放器可以将视频内容显示在外部屏幕上,而控制界面则显示在主屏幕上。这样,用户可以同时观看视频并控制播放器的功能。还有一些多任务管理应用程序可以帮助用户在不同的屏幕上同时打开和操作多个应用程序。
使用Android双屏异显功能可以提高用户的工作效率和娱乐体验。无论是通过特定的设备还是应用程序,双屏异显都为用户提供了更大的显示空间和更灵活的操作方式。未来,随着技术的发展和Android系统的升级,这种功能可能会得到进一步的改进和拓展,为用户带来更便捷的使用体验。
### 回答3:
Android双屏异显是指在一台Android设备上同时连接两个显示屏并显示不同的内容。这种功能通常可以通过HDMI接口或无线投射技术实现。
首先,连接第一个显示屏。用户可以使用HDMI线缆将设备连接到外部显示器,或者使用无线交流协议,如Miracast,将内容投影到另一个显示设备上。
然后,用户可以选择在设置中配置不同的显示模式。例如,可以选择克隆模式,使两个屏幕显示相同的内容,或者扩展模式,使两个屏幕显示不同的内容。
在这种情况下,用户可以同时在主屏幕上进行一项任务,如浏览网页,而在外部显示屏上播放视频或展示演示文稿。这使得Android设备成为一个多任务处理的工具,并提供更大的屏幕空间和潜在的生产力提升。
但是,要注意的是,并非所有的Android设备都支持双屏异显功能。这取决于设备的硬件和操作系统的版本。用户应该查看设备的规格说明和操作系统设置,以确定是否支持此功能。
总而言之,Android双屏异显是一种方便和强大的功能,允许用户同时在两个屏幕上处理不同的任务。它为用户提供了更大的屏幕空间和更高的生产力,使Android设备成为更加多功能的工具。
阅读全文